Description Patrick Wade 2004-02-10 13:41:45 UTC
Using a Gnome build from cvs HEAD dated 10th February 2004:


-Open up the Nautilus file browser
-In a terminal, touch a file "text1.xxy"
-Highlight this newly created file in Nautilus
-Press the "Return" key to action the item


A dialog appears, and reads:


'
No Action Associated

There is no action associated with "test1.xxy".

You can configure GNOME to associate applications with file types.
Do you want to associate an application with this file type now?

<Cancel>   <Associate Application>
'



See that there is no focus indication on either of the two buttons,
"Cancel" and "Associate Application". It is only when the user
presses <TAB> a few times does a widget focus highlight appear.
Comment 1 padraig.obriain 2004-02-10 16:09:30 UTC
This is a consequence of the change made for bug #59707. I am closing
this as a dup of that.
